基于径向基函数网络的非线性系统内模控制
NONLINEAR INTERNAL MODEL CONTROL STRATEGY BASED ONRADIAL BASIS FUNCTION NEURAL NETWORKS
【摘要】 针对非线性系统的内模控制,从理论上分析了神经网络控制器的可实现问题,并且用径向基函数(RBF)神经网络实现内部模型及逆模控制器,同时改进了径向基函数中心的学习算法.仿真结果表明,基于RBF网络的非线性系统内模控制的动态性能较好,对于对象参数扰动具有一定的抗扰性.
【Abstract】 For the intenal model control of nonlinear system, the possibility to get control is theoretically analyzed on the basis of Artificial Neural Network and practically solved by Radial Basis Function Neural Network(RBFNN). Meanwhile, the proposed method improves the learming algorithm of the center of RBF. The simulation results show that nonlinear intemal model control law based on RBFNN has the following properties: strong robustness and high anti\|interference capability.
